Transaction e81f9d591d19fc9519390f8fb4edd8258d0caab8cb358388fc8ef07b740d775f
1 Input
1 Output
-
e81f9d591d19fc9519390f8fb4edd8258d0caab8cb358388fc8ef07b740d775f:0
- value
- 312786
- script pubkey
- OP_HASH160 OP_PUSHBYTES_20 3d2fec43456ae2143b85d152b33ae0d21104e9cd OP_EQUAL
- address
- 37GYYzCSxtcuq6k2Kf6bSkFREt7HtiVPwS